The role / impact
As a Senior Engineer within the Internal AI Accelerator Squad, you will be at the forefront of Xero’s transformation into an AI-native company. You will act as a forward-deployed engineer, embedding yourself within various internal business teams to co-design and operationalise agentic AI workflows that remove manual toil and fundamentally reshape how our people work end-to-end.
Your impact extends beyond the code; you will lead the delivery of high-stakes AI agents from discovery to production, while acting as a technical partner and evangelist. By defining the patterns, guardrails, and tooling for intelligent automation, you will create the blueprint that enables the rest of Xero to harness the power of AI safely and effectively.
The team / how they connect
You will join a dedicated, high-velocity squad focused on boosting the adoption of agentic AI and intelligent automation across the global business. The team connects through a shared mission of rapid experimentation and "vibe-coding," working closely with product owners and SMEs to turn complex, messy workflows into elegant, automated solutions.
The team is currently working on / Initially, you will focus on
Designing and iterating on AI agents and workflow orchestrations using tools like Claude, Gemini, and MCP.
Integrating AI systems with core enterprise platforms including Salesforce, Workday, Slack, and NetSuite.
Developing reusable automation patterns and shared templates to be used by the business
Building evaluation and monitoring frameworks to measure performance and ensure the safety of AI-native workflows.

Xero Compensation & Benefits Highlights
-
Parental & Family Support — Paid parental leave is outlined as up to 26 weeks for primary caregivers with six weeks for partners, supported by family-forming benefits through Carrot. Flexible return-to-work support is also highlighted.
-
Leave & Time Off Breadth — Time off provisions include 21 days of annual leave, 10 wellbeing days, five Xtra days, three year-end company holidays, a paid volunteer day, and flexible working options. Global materials also emphasize additional wellbeing leave and local flexibility.
-
Healthcare Strength — U.S. coverage includes medical via Cigna or Kaiser with dental and vision, complemented by global mental-health support through Modern Health for employees and immediate family. Life, AD&D, and short- and long-term disability are also included in the package.
